What is the course about?

Arming you with all the skills and knowledge you need to teach in the exciting and challenging fitness industry.

How long does it last?

· Pre-reading

· The course runs over 5 or 6 days (depending on your chosen LMI programme)

Who is the course suitable for?

Anyone who wants to teach one of the Les Mills programmes (Excluding RPM): BodyPump, BodyCombat, BodyAttack, BodyBalance, BodyJam, BodyVive, BodyStep - There has never been a better time to train.

What Qualifications are needed?

No prerequisite however, you should make contact with a local Les Mills licensed club that may be prepared to support you in your training and offer you work after completion of the course.

To purchase LMI music and DVD’s you will need a valid PPL music licence (contact FitPro for further information).

What will be studied?

· Understand anatomy and physiology and apply this knowledge practically

· Working with music

· Designing your own freestyle classes to get the maximum benefits for your participants

· Understanding the principles of choreography

· Teaching the Les Mills Programme of your choice

· Role model correct technique

· Coaching effectively and safely whilst motivating your participants

· Connecting with your participants and teach to their needs

· Creating Fitness magic so your participants will come back again and again!

How Is It Assessed?

You will receive on-going assessment whilst on the course. After successful completion on the course you will be asked to prepare for your final assessment which will consist of a video and/or live assessment. This will take place within 12 weeks of the completion of the course.

Are there any books or special equipment that the student needs to purchase?

All course material will be provided.

Access to a video camera for practical assessment preferable.
